Abstraction–A Borealin battlecruiser. This ship fled the Second Galactic War, making its way to Silver Bell. It served as part of the colony's defense fleet until the colonists learned of its cowardice. It disappeared shortly after. ^^

Acheron–A sifarv-built fortress ship, and the flagship of the Exeat fleet's Second Armada. It was destroyed by the Sanctuary and Pittsburgh during the Battle of Ignatius. ^^

Activity–A Concord cutter. It docked with Stormbird before its transit to Hammer's Star, and is part of its battle group. ^^

Adana–An Orlamu ship. It delivered an initial payload of supplies to Yellow Sky, and disappeared on its way back to the Stellar Ring. ^^

Aeneas–A Rigunmor battlecruiser. This ship was responsible for the destruction of the Cyclops, and explored the Oberon system for the Consortium. ^^

Aireon–A Concord light cruiser. It was destroyed in Hammer's Star during an engagement with several other ships of its class. ^^

Ajax–A Galvinite vessel. Its crew set off a fusion bomb in the middle of Beronin, leveling most of the city. ^^

Lanza-Class Carrier–The most common type of External carrier. The Lanza is larger than the Saeta, carrying eighty fighters. It also has a heavier weapon complement. ^^

Lethe–A sifarv fortress ship, one of four accompanying the Exeat. It is the flagship of the Third Armada, and was assigned to sever the link between the Verge and Old Space. ^^

Lightbringer–An Orlamu-built research vessel, the Lightbringer's crew explored Hammer's Star. Ultimately, the ship was destroyed while surveying the Pit. ^^

Lighthouse of Faith–This mobile space station was built by the Orlamu Theocracy, and destroyed by the Solars. After the war, it was donated to the Concord, which refurbished it and sent it to the Verge, where it serves as a center of commerce and diplomacy. Unbeknownst to all but its engineers, Michael Thayne and the Orlamu priesthood, the Lighthouse is capable of acting as a superweapon, firing its stardrive like a bullet from a charge gun. ^^

Ship Classes and Types

Cutter–A class of small, light spacecraft usually used for system patrol.

Dreadnought–One of the largest ship classes ever built, a dreadnought is a strictly military vessel over 500 meters long. Dreadnoughts are heavily armed, and are sometimes found as the flagships of task forces.

Driveship–A term for any ship equipped with a stardrive.

Spaceship–A spaceworthy vessel designed for in-system travel.

Starship–A ship capable of interstellar travel, usually using a stardrive.
